Sumac Simple Syrup:
- 1 cup water
- 3/4 cup sugar
- 2-3 Tbsp ground sumac
- 1 1/2 oz gin
- 1 oz Sumac Simple Syrup
- 1/2 lemon juiced
- Soda
Sumac Simple Syrup:
In a small saucepan combine water and sugar, set over medium heat.
Watch closely, swirling pan to dissolve sugar. Once sugar is completely dissolved, remove from heat.
Add ground sumac to pan, allow to steep until cool. Strain out any solids, and transfer to a glass jar. Store in fridge for up to one week.
Sumac Collins:
In an ice filled cocktail shaker, combine gin,sumac simple syrup, and juice of half a lemon. Shake vigorously until combined.
Pour in to an ice filled Collins glass. Top with soda, garnish with lemon.
